    Features
    Features Dual-mode 802.11a and 802.11b/g integrated omnidirectional diversity antennas provide excellent performance and coverage in high multi-path environments
    For optimized security, the multi-band RF sweeps scan the wireless environment for both 802.11a and 802.11b/g rogue access points simultaneously; RF scans also detect ad-hoc users and sources of RF interference
    PoE support either directly through a 3Com WLAN switch or controller or other 802.11af-compliant device supplies data and power over the same Ethernet cable, eliminating the need for power adapters, power cords, or AC outlets
    Fully redundant PoE power and connectivity on both Ethernet ports enhance network resiliency
    Advanced Encryption Standard (AES), Wi-Fi Protected Access 2 (WPA2), dynamic Temporal Key Integrity Protocol (TKIP), and Wi-Fi Equivalent Privacy(WEP) packet encryption help ensure strong data security
    Support for independently encrypted and isolated subnets or VLANs using the same service set identifier (SSID) provides deployment felxibility
    New or replacement MAPs inherit configuration information from the WLAN switch without the need for pre-staging or pre-configuration
    Automated transmit power and radio channel assignment features optimize RF cell size and support different regional requirements
    Comprehensive MAP control and management—such as channel number, power level, SSIDs, and security settings—are all handled by the WLAN switch
    Kensington Security Slot provides physical level security for remote location AP
